Accounts and Access to ISIMA Machines

If you are teaching courses at ISIMA, you should normally have a UCA account

This account will allow you to log in to any application server, classrooms, and personal virtual machines.

If this account does not exist, you can request the creation of an ISIMA/LIMOS account or the creation of a temporary guest UCA account.

Using Your Own Machine

You may need to use your own laptop for your practical work (TP).

In this case, your only concern is Internet access.

  • You can use a port labeled INVITE (see also here), which will automatically provide network access.
  • You can use WiFi. Use WiFi (Eduroam) (remember to configure it before attending class) with your UCA credentials.

If you need WiFi and do not have a UCA account, you can request the creation of a temporary guest UCA account.
